If one synthesized every possible DNA molecule, each with 20 subunits, how much would your collection of molecules weigh? The average molecular mass of a DNA subunit is 165 g mol−1.

Answer:

The total mass is 6.03 × 10⁻⁹ g

Explanation:

There are 4 nucleobases that can take the place of each subunit: adenine,  guanine, cytosine and thymine. If each DNA molecule has 20 subunits there are 4²⁰ possible combinations. The total mass is:

[tex]4^{20} molecules \times \frac{20subunits}{1molecule}  \times \frac{1mol of subunits}{6.02 \times 10^{23}subunits } \times \frac{165g}{1mol of subunits} =6.03 \times 10^{-9} g[/tex]
